Peer-to-peer networks only survive when peers, along with leaching, seed some data back to the network. There is no enforcement on maintaining a seed-leach ratio. Lighthouse solves this by using a concept of coins. Coins are worth the data here. To get coins, the peers can seed back some media to the network. They can use up those coins by consuming some media from the network. After registration, each user gets an initial 100 coins (worth 100mb of data). To earn more, they just seed back media.
To guarantee the integrity of the wallet, and its history, lighthouse uses blockchain.
Each time a file is sent, the blockchain is requested to deduct coins from the receiver, and add the same number to the sender. This is logged in a blockchain. The last record containing the hash of the last-to-last record is serialized into a binary format using
msgpack
, and then hashed to a 512-bit long hash usingblake2b
. The hash is stored along with the current amount of coins and the added/deducted amount against the public key of the peer.Visit the Github, every repo in there is incorporated in the Lighthouse application.
